How to say i value your friendship more than anything. in Japanese

1)私(watashi) (pn,adj-no) i/meは(ha) (int) indicating a subject/yes/indeed/well/ha!/what?/huh?/sigh何(nani) (int,pn,adj-no) what/ euph. for genitals or sexよりより(yori) (adv,prt) from/out of/since/at/than/other than/except/but/more君(kun) (pn) you/buddy/pal/monarch/ruler/sovereign/masterの(no) (prt) indicates possessive/nominalizes verbs and adjectives/substitutes for "ga" in subordinate phrases/indicates a confident conclusion/ indicates emotional emphasis/indicates question友情友情(yuujou) (n) friendship/fellowship/camaraderieが(ga) (prt) indicates sentence subject/indicates possessive/but/however/still/and大事大事(daiji) (adj-na,n) important/valuable/serious matterだ(da) (aux) be/is/indicates past or completed action/indicates light imperative。(。) Japanese period "."    
watashi ha nani yori kun no yuujou ga daiji da 。
Grammer form日常会話 (Casual form)Casual form (nichijoukaiwa)
everyday casual language, commonly used between friends and family.
